Michigan has a higher violent crime rate than the national average and only half of its residents feel safe in The Great Lake State. The increase in experiences with violent crime and gun violence might account for the higher daily level of high concern.
Is Michigan high crime?
Michigan isn't in the top 20 most dangerous states in America. In fact, Michigan's property crime rates are recorded as one of the lowest property crime rates out of all 50 states. However, Michigan is also known for being home to some of the most dangerous cities in the United States.
Is Michigan City a safe place to live?
With a crime rate of 43 per one thousand residents, Michigan City has one of the highest crime rates in America compared to all communities of all sizes - from the smallest towns to the very largest cities. One's chance of becoming a victim of either violent or property crime here is one in 23.

Is New Buffalo Michigan safe?
The rate of crime in New Buffalo is 34.94 per 1,000 residents during a standard year. People who live in New Buffalo generally consider the northwest part of the city to be the safest.
Is Gary Indiana safe?
Gary is in the 23rd percentile for safety, meaning 77% of cities are safer and 23% of cities are more dangerous. This analysis applies to Gary's proper boundaries only. See the table on nearby places below for nearby cities. The rate of crime in Gary is 41.73 per 1,000 residents during a standard year.

What is Michigan crime?
There were 478 violent crimes for every 100,000 people in Michigan in 2020 -- the third highest violent crime rate in the Midwest and 10th highest nationwide. Over the last year, the violent crime rate in Michigan climbed by 9.3%, nearly double the national increase.

What is the richest city in Michigan?
1. Bloomfield Hills – Gross Income: $170,000 | Median Home: $580,000. The small town of Bloomfield Hills, a northern suburb of Detroit, is the wealthiest city in the state of Michigan.
